Types of Windows
There are a number of types of windows, each serving special functions and offering various aesthetic qualities. Below is a table summing up the most common types of windows:

| Type of Window |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Single-Hung | A window with a repaired upper sash and a movable lower sash. | Easy to operate, economical. | Minimal ventilation. |
| Double-Hung | Both sashes are operable for better ventilation. | Allows more air circulation, easy to clean. | Generally more expensive than single-hung. |
| Casement | Hinged at the side and opens external. | Outstanding ventilation, great views. | Can be hard to clean on upper floors. |
| Sliding | Sash moves horizontally along tracks. | Easy operation, great for big openings. | May leak if not maintained. |
| Awning | Hinged on top and opens outside from the bottom. | Much better air flow and water runoff. | Minimal in size and can block views. |
| Bay/Bow | Made up of numerous panels, providing an extending view. | Includes area and light, aesthetic appeal. | Generally more pricey, can need structural changes. |
Secret Features of Windows
- Energy Efficiency: Windows can be geared up with double or triple glazing, Low-E finishes, and gas fills to enhance insulation and lower energy expenses.
- Materials: Common materials consist of wood, vinyl, fiberglass, and aluminum, each with its advantages and downsides.
- Security: Modern windows can include multi-point locking systems and impact-resistant glass for improved security.

Secret Features of Doors
- Product Choices: Common products for doors consist of solid wood, hollow core, fiberglass, and metal, each affecting security, maintenance, and aesthetics.
- Energy Efficiency: Insulated doors can help in reducing cooling and heating expenses substantially, adding to a home's general energy effectiveness.
- Hardware Options: From handles and locks to hinges, the quality and kind of hardware can greatly influence both function and look.

Upkeep Tips for Windows and Doors
Routine upkeep can lengthen the life expectancy of doors and windows and improve their efficiency. Here are some important pointers:
- Cleaning: Regularly clean the glass surfaces and frames to avoid dirt accumulation and scratches. Use proper cleaners based upon the material.
- Check for Damage: Check frames, sashes, and seals routinely for signs of wear, rot, or damage and repair work or replace as necessary.
- Lubrication: Ensure that all moving parts, such as hinges and tracks, are oiled to avoid sticking and wear.
- Weatherproofing: Check and change weather condition removing and caulking every couple of years to maintain energy performance.
